It was developed by Germans during a war to replace Chilean Nitrates as Fertilizer. A boatload of it blew up in Texas City. Mines now use it to replace dynamite. It is a whole lot less expensive. It is also used as fertilizer. Plants use the Nitrate part immediately. The Ammonia part slowly turns to a form of nitrogen that plants can use. Plants turn nitrogen into protein.
